Where you'll be working
You will be working for a major rural community hospital in Northern New South Wales. This is a medium‐size Level 4 facility. Redevelopment plans are underway, with a $263.8 billion investment to improve capacity and models of care. The redevelopment will include a new three‐storey building with an expanded Emergency Department, Emergency Short Stay, Medical Imaging, MRI, inpatient unit and an expanded Day Surgery and Operating Suite with two additional operating theatres. The new building will also provide expanded space for maternity services.
As a Consultant in Obstetrics & Gynaecology, you will contribute to the planning, development and provision of safe, high‐quality, comprehensive specialist services. You will support training for clinicians across multiple disciplines to achieve quality education and safe clinical practice. In collaboration with the Midwifery Unit Manager, you will promote the department's contemporary model of care through the education and training of interdisciplinary junior doctors as well as your own continued professional development. This is an excellent opportunity to contribute to positive maternity and neonatal outcomes in a rural health setting.

Salary information
Obstetrics & Gynaecology Consultants can expect remuneration of up to $376,068 per annum.
Requirements
Fellowship of the Royal Australian and New Zealand College of Obstetricians and Gynaecologists (FRANZCOG) essential. Applications from trainees who will attain Fellowship within the clinical year welcome.
